The Denver Nuggets and the decision they made last February was one of the major talking points during the lockout negotiations.
The Miami Heat issue put small-market teams on notice about keeping their superstars. They feared the extend-and-trades that allowed Carmelo Anthony to leverage a trade out of Denver to New York, the place he chose. It gave the players all the leverage to force teams to do what they wanted. Owners hated not having the power. They sought to institute the 'Melo Rule that would prevent extend-and-trades or severely limit them.
They did not quite get that. It certainly is one of the losses the owners suffered in the new collective bargaining agreement.
But something happened that not many people may have noticed.
